Turn lane construction at M-72/Williamsburg Road in Grand Traverse County starts May 20
May 16, 2024
TRAVERSE CITY, Mich. - The Michigan Department of Transportation (MDOT) will invest $175,000 to build right-turn lanes for both directions of M-72 at the Williamsburg Road/Elk Lake Road intersection.

Traffic restrictions:
This work will require temporarily closing the center left-turn lane and traffic shifts at the intersection. Traffic restrictions will be lifted over the Memorial Day holiday weekend.
Safety benefit:
Adding the right-turn lanes will provide drivers more space outside of the through-traffic lanes to safely slow down before turning.
